The inner tie rod connects the steering rack to the outer tie rod, which then connects to the steering knuckle. Its primary job is to translate the rotational motion of the steering wheel, via the steering rack, into the left-right movement of the wheels. This intricate linkage is fundamental for directional control.
Understanding the difference between inner and outer tie rod is key. While both are part of the same system, the inner tie rod is closer to the steering rack, operating within the steering column's direct lineage, whereas the outer tie rod interfaces more directly with the wheel hub assembly. A failure in either impacts steering, but the nature of the symptom can differ.
Common Symptoms of Inner Tie Rod Failure
Several distinct signs point toward the need for inner tie rod repair. You might notice a feeling of looseness or excessive play in the steering wheel, especially when making minor adjustments or driving at low speeds. This vagueness means the wheels aren't responding instantly to your input.
Auditory cues are also critical. A distinct clunking or knocking sound, particularly when turning the steering wheel from lock to lock or over bumps, often signals that the inner tie rod joint is excessively worn and has significant play. Grinding noises can sometimes indicate internal wear within the steering rack itself, often exacerbated by a damaged tie rod end.
Another tell-tale sign is uneven tire wear. If your tires are wearing out faster on one side or show feathering across the tread, it suggests your wheels aren't tracking straight, a common problem with faulty tie rods. This mechanism is critical for maintaining correct wheel alignment.
Such precision is paramount for safe driving. A failing inner tie rod can make it difficult to keep the vehicle driving straight, leading to constant corrections and driver fatigue. It can also make a vehicle pull to one side.
The Inner Tie Rod Repair Process
What are the actual steps for inner tie rod repair? Replacing an inner tie rod end is a moderately complex task that requires specific tools and a good understanding of suspension mechanics. It's often recommended for experienced DIYers or professional mechanics due to the critical nature of steering components.
Essential Tools and Preparations
Before beginning, ensure you have the necessary tools: a jack and jack stands, lug wrench, breaker bar, socket set, adjustable wrench, tie rod puller (though sometimes not needed for inner tie rods if accessible), torque wrench, and new inner tie rod ends (consider heavy duty tie rod ends for improved longevity if compatible with your vehicle, like certain Jeep JKU tie rod or Jeep JL 2018 models). It's also wise to have penetrating oil on hand to loosen stubborn fasteners.
Start by safely lifting and securing your vehicle on jack stands. Remove the wheel on the side you'll be working on. Locate the inner tie rod, which connects the steering rack to the outer tie rod. You'll need to disconnect the outer tie rod from the steering knuckle first, usually by removing a cotter pin and loosening a castle nut.
Steps for Replacement
- Disconnect the outer tie rod end from the steering knuckle.
- Measure and record the exact length of the tie rod assembly or mark its position relative to the steering rack. This is crucial for maintaining approximate alignment before professional adjustment.
- Loosen the jam nut on the inner tie rod that secures it to the steering rack bellows.
- Unscrew the old inner tie rod from the steering rack. This might require a wrench on the tie rod shaft or specialized tools depending on the design. Be careful not to damage the steering rack seals.
- Thread the new inner tie rod into the steering rack until it matches your recorded measurement or mark.
- Tighten the jam nut to the specified torque, ensuring the tie rod end is locked in place.
- Reconnect the outer tie rod end to the steering knuckle and torque to specification.
- Reinstall the cotter pin and any other retaining hardware.
A common mistake is failing to accurately measure or mark the tie rod's position, leading to severe alignment issues. Our analysis indicates that proper measurement is the most critical step for a smooth reassembly. Understanding this principle is fundamental to avoiding extra alignment shop visits.
After replacing inner tie rods, professional wheel alignment is non-negotiable to ensure safety and prevent premature tire wear.
After the physical replacement is complete, reattach the wheel. Lower the vehicle. It is imperative to acknowledge that while you've restored the mechanical link, the steering geometry will almost certainly be off. The steering may feel uneven, or the car might pull. This necessitates an immediate visit to a professional alignment shop.

Post-Repair Checks and Maintenance
What happens after the inner tie rod repair is completed? The immediate aftermath involves crucial checks and, most importantly, a professional alignment. Skipping these steps negates the effort and can introduce new problems.
Crucial Alignment and Final Checks
Immediately after the tie rod replacement, you must get your vehicle's wheel alignment checked and adjusted by a qualified technician. This process ensures that all wheels are pointed in the correct direction and are parallel to each other, which is essential for proper handling, tire longevity, and fuel efficiency. The technician uses specialized equipment to adjust the toe, camber, and caster angles according to your vehicle's specifications.
During the alignment, the technician will also inspect the entire steering and suspension system for any other potential issues. This might include checking the outer tie rods, ball joints, and the steering rack itself for further wear or damage. It’s the perfect opportunity for a comprehensive front-end inspection.
Inspect the steering rack boots and bellows during tie rod replacement. Tears or cracks in these protective covers allow dirt and moisture to enter the steering rack, leading to rapid internal wear and premature failure of the rack itself.
You should also perform a road test in a safe area after the alignment. Listen for any unusual noises and feel for any play or looseness in the steering. The steering wheel should feel centered when driving straight, and turning should be smooth and responsive without any binding or hesitation. Regular maintenance is key to preventing premature wear. Periodically check your steering components for leaks, damage, or excessive play. This is especially important if you frequently drive on rough roads or off-road, as these conditions can accelerate wear on components like go-kart tie rod ends or specialized off-road setups.
The primary consideration involves proactive maintenance. Keeping an eye on tire wear patterns and listening for any new sounds can alert you to developing problems before they become critical. Such vigilance extends the life of your steering components and ensures consistent vehicle performance.
